About 600 monasteries scattered across the northern states of Sikkim, Himachal Pradesh, Uttarakhand, and the regions of Jammu and Kashmir and Ladakh offer training in four types of Tibetan and Indian Buddhist tradition

Leave a Reply

Your email address will not be published. Required fields are marked *